Michael Cheika tipped for unexpected move after the Rugby World Cup

Wallabies’ coach Michael Cheika has been linked to a move to the NRL.

Writing in the Sydney Morning Herald, Andrew Webster said many believe Cheika might look to the rival code when his contract ends with Aussie rugby at the end of next year’s World Cup in Japan.

Cheika comes from a league background, playing the game for Marcellin College at Randwick before switching to rugby for Randwick and the Wallabies.

”He continues to have a genuine synergy with league, swapping ideas with leading NRL coaches and players. He doesn’t see league as a rival code but one to learn from and share ideas with,” said Webster.

Cheika didn’t want to discuss the idea out of respect for Saturday’s showdown with the All Blacks.
